Dáil Éireann - Volume 377 - 28 January, 1988 Written Answers. - Unleaded Petrol Production. Mr. R. Bruton Mr. R. Bruton 583 [583] 63. Mr. R. Bruton asked the Minister for Energy when he envisages that unleaded petrol will be in production in Ireland; and whether he plans to eliminate the use of leaded petrol. Minister for Energy (Mr. R. Burke) Minister for Energy (Mr. R. Burke) Minister for Energy (Mr. R. Burke): Unleaded petrol is available at a number of sites in Ireland. While tests have indicated the technical feasibility of producing unleaded petrol at the Whitegate refinery there are no immediate plans to do so. Leaded petrol will continue to be required for vehicles which cannot be adapted to run on unleaded petrol and there are no plans to eliminate it from the market. Dáil Éireann 377 Written Answers.
